These abandonment proposals have been printed in the Federal Register OR have come directly from the Surface Transportation Board. They will go in effect unless one of the following occurs: 1) an offer of financial assistance is received; 2) a request for public use of the land is received (for instance, rails-to-trails); 3) petitions to reopen the case is filed. Railroads, before they can file these "notices of exemption under CFR 1152 Subpart F," must certify that 1) no local traffic has moved over the line for at least 2 years; 2) any overhead traffic can be routed over other lines; 3) no formal complaint filed by a user is pending and; 4) environmental reports, historic reports, transmittal letter, newspaper publication, and notice to governmental agencies have been met.

IOWA – NORTH CENTRAL RAILWAY ASSOCIATION, INC - To abandon and discontinue service over a 10.54-mile line of railroad between milepost 201.46, near Ackley, IA, and milepost 212.00, near Steamboat Rock, IA. Effective on May 13, 2006. (Interesting line history: According to the railroad, the Iowa Central Railway company initially purchased the line between 1866 and 1869 as part of the north-south railroad mainline located between Marshalltown, IA, about 30 miles due south of Steamboat Rock, and  Mason City, IA, approximately 45 miles north of Ackley.  The line was later expanded to a north-south route between Minneapolis/St. Paul, MN and Kansas City, MO.  In 1912, the Iowa Central Railway Company deeded the line to the Minneapolis and St. Paul Railroad Company.  In 1960, the line was deeded to the Chicago and North railway Company (CNW).  In 1983, Rock Island and Pacific Company purchased the line and reduced its traffic to local service only.   The railroad states that in 1988, CNW filed an application to abandon the line with the Interstate Commerce Commission.  The abandonment was approved in 1989.  However, following its approval, CNW and NCRA negotiated the purchase of the line.  In 1989, NCRA was authorized to acquire the line and the abandonment was dismissed.  In November 1989, the Chicago Central and Pacific Railroad Company (CCP) was granted permission to lease and operate the line, but according to the railroad, there has been no rail service on the line for over sixteen years…Based on information in the railroad’s possession, the line does not contain any Federally granted rights-of-way.  If the notice becomes effective, the railroad will be able to salvage track, ties, and other railroad appurtenances and to dispose of the right-of-way. (STB Docket No. AB-586 (Sub-No. 2X), decided April 7, served April 13, 2006)

INDIANA – NORFOLK SOUTHERN - The City of South Bend, IN (the City), the Brothers of Holy Cross, Inc. (the Brothers), and the Sisters of the Holy Cross, Inc. (the Sisters) (collectively, applicants), filed an application under 49 U.S.C. 10903, requesting that the Surface Transportation Board authorize the third-party or adverse abandonment of approximately 3.7 miles of railroad lines (the Lines) owned by Norfolk Southern Railway Company (NSR).\1\ The Lines are located between milepost UV 0.0 and milepost UV 2.8 and between milepost Z0 9.6 and milepost Z0 10.5, and include an industrial spur that extends from milepost Z0 9.6 to the University of Notre Dame (the University), all in St. Joseph County, IN.
   According to applicants, the Lines traverse properties owned by the Brothers and the Sisters. The Brothers' property is the site of Holy Cross College, Holy Cross Village (a retirement community), and other improvements and uses furthering the Brothers' charitable mission. The Sisters' property is the site of a motherhouse, the international
headquarters of the Congregation of the Sisters of the Holy Cross, and the Inn at St. Mary's, and it is adjacent to St. Mary's College, which the Sisters sponsor.
    Applicants state that there has been no rail service or requests for service on the Lines for at least 10 years and claim that there is no foreseeable need for rail service. Additionally, applicants claim that sections of the Lines have been paved over and removed at numerous locations and that the Lines are physically severed from the national rail system as a result of previous abandonments. Applicants state that the line between milepost UV 0.0 and milepost UV 2.8 crosses 17 streets in the City, two of which carry significant vehicular traffic, creating a public nuisance and significant safety
and environmental concerns. They add that the City plans to acquire or condemn the portion of the right-of-way within its jurisdiction for public use in the form of a sewer system and a trail. Additionally, applicants claim that a portion of that line and of the line between milepost Z0 9.6 and milepost Z0 10.5 are adversely affecting the Brothers' ability to plan for the future because they run through the heart of its property. The Brothers and the Sisters also assert a claim under Indiana law to a reversionary interest in this section of the right-of-way.( [STB Docket No. AB-290 (Sub-No. 286, decided December 5, served December 11, 2006)
